On Monday, 12 December, 2011 15:41:29 you wrote: > >You can't change the uuid of an existing btrfs partition. Well, you > >can, but you have to rewrite all the metadata blocks. > > Is there a tool that would allow me to rewrite all the metadata blocks with > a new UUID? At this point, it can't possibly take longer than the way I'm > trying to do it now... > > Someone once said "Resetting the UUID on btrfs isn't a quick-and-easy thing > - you have to walk the entire tree and change every object. We've got a > bad-hack in meego that uses btrfs-debug-tree and changes the UUID while it > runs the entire tree, but it's ugly as hell." I am looking for that. btrfs-debug-tree is capable to dump every leaf and every node logical address. To change the UUID of a btrfs filesystem On every leaf/node we should - update the FSID (a) - update the chunk_uuid [*] - update the checksum for the "dev_item" items we should update the - device UUID (b) - FSID (see 'a') for the "chunk_item" items we should update the - device UUID of every stripe (b) for every superblock (three for device), we should update: - FSID (see 'a') - device uuid (see 'b') - for every "system chunk" items contained in the superblock we should update: - device UUID of every stripe (b) - update the checksum The most complex part is to map the logical address to the physical device.
